Рабочие листы
к вашим урокам
Скачать
1 слайд
SQL
Выполнил: Большешапов С.В.
2 слайд
structured Query Language (SQL)
«язык структурированных запросов»
язык программирования, применяемый для создания, модификации и управления данными в реляционной базе данных, управляемой соответствующей системой управления базой данных.
3 слайд
Первые разработки
Начало 1970-х IBM была разработана экспериментальная реляционная СУБД IBM System R для которой был специально создан SEQUEL.
В 1986 году первый стандарт языка SQL был принят ANSI.
4 слайд
Цель разработки
Cоздание простого непроцедурного языка, которым мог воспользоваться любой пользователь, даже не имеющий навыков программирования.
5 слайд
Разработчики языка
6 слайд
Первыми СУБД,
поддерживающие новый язык
Oracle V2 для машин VAX от компании Relational Software Inc. (впоследствии ставшей компанией Oracle)
System 38 от IBM, основанная на System R.
7 слайд
История версий стандарта
8 слайд
4 уровня реализации стандарту
(по ANSI и NIST )
Entry (базовый)
Transitional (переходный) — проверку проводил только NIST
Intermediate (промежуточный)
Full (полный)
9 слайд
Первоначалный набор операций
создание в базе данных новой таблицы;
добавление в таблицу новых записей;
изменение записей;
удаление записей;
выборка записей из одной или нескольких таблиц (в соответствии с заданным условием);
изменение структур таблиц.
10 слайд
Типы запросов
запросы на создание или изменение в базе данных новых или существующих объектов (при этом в запросе описывается тип и структура создаваемого или изменяемого объекта);
запросы на получение данных;
запросы на добавление новых данных (записей);
запросы на удаление данных;
обращения к СУБД.
11 слайд
Запросы
оперирующие самими таблицами (создание и изменение таблиц)
предназначенные для создания в базе данных новых таблиц, и на запросы, предназначенные для изменения уже существующих таблиц
оперирующие с отдельными записями
(или строками таблиц) или наборами записей
оперируют со строками
(вставка новой строки;
изменение значений полей строки или набора строк;
удаление строки или набора строк.)
12 слайд
Три операции главного вида запроса
просмотреть полученный набор;
изменить все записи набора;
удалить все записи набора.
13 слайд
Операторы SQL
определения данных
CREATE
ALTER
DROP
манипуляции данными
SELECT
INSERT
UPDATE
DELETE
определения доступа к данным
GRANT
REVOKE
DENY
управления транзакциями
COMMIT
ROLLBACK
SAVEPOINT
14 слайд
15 слайд
Пример программы
16 слайд
Спасибо за внимание!!!
Рабочие листы
к вашим урокам
Скачать
6 671 709 материалов в базе
Настоящий материал опубликован пользователем Стриженкова Алена Александровна. Инфоурок является информационным посредником и предоставляет пользователям возможность размещать на сайте методические материалы. Всю ответственность за опубликованные материалы, содержащиеся в них сведения, а также за соблюдение авторских прав несут пользователи, загрузившие материал на сайт
Если Вы считаете, что материал нарушает авторские права либо по каким-то другим причинам должен быть удален с сайта, Вы можете оставить жалобу на материал.
Удалить материалВаша скидка на курсы
40%Курс повышения квалификации
36 ч. — 180 ч.
Курс повышения квалификации
36 ч. — 180 ч.
Курс повышения квалификации
72 ч. — 180 ч.
Мини-курс
3 ч.
Оставьте свой комментарий
Авторизуйтесь, чтобы задавать вопросы.